Keep a Fire Extinguisher available



Discharges can take place anywhere - in your cooking area, a defective Xmas decor, an errant fire place, the bbq pit, and so on. It can take place anytime as well so maintain a fire extinguisher in a handy area in your home to attend to emergency situations. Make sure that the fire extinguisher is completely packed and also evaluated annually. When an emergency takes place, the extra vital thing is that you must understand how to use it. You can have the presence of mind when a fire erupts in your house. In using the fire extinguisher, always bear in mind to aim at the top of the fire and also factor the fire extinguisher nozzle at the base to kill the resource. Tandem the fire extinguisher with smoke alarms and carbon monoxide detectors. Having these three things in the vicinity prevents a full-on fire, which will prevent the future alternative of firefighters dousing your residence in enormous amounts of water.

Watch Out for All Type of Leaks



A leaking pipe can result in major structural damages. Do not wait prior to it intensifies if you see any leaks in your residence. Stop it now. The common indications are:
Bubbling paint
Peeling off wallpaper
Water discolorations
Drooping ceiling
Existence of mold and mildew
Mildewy smell

Call for expert solutions right away to repair the problem if whatever else falls short. Apart from the call, develop a water damage strategy. Be aggressive and also make a procedure. Learn how to shut off the main water line valve. Keep the mops, towels, buckets, and other devices accessible to plan for an abrupt leakage. Most importantly, maintain your water repair expert on your phone call checklist for prompt aid.

How Can I Prevent Water Damage to my Home?


Become a water detective:


While leaks and broken pipes are the leading causes of home water damage, you should be aware of the reasons why they happen. The most common reason is basic wear and tear on the elements, and the other is stress on the plumbing because the water pressure is set too high.



There are water detection devices you can purchase that find leaks or failures in appliances that use water, such as washing machines, dishwashers, water heaters and even sump pumps. Simple battery-powered sensors are easy to install and come with an alarm feature that goes off when water is detected. Some higher-priced sensors are designed to automatically shut off the water supply when a leak is detected either on the appliance or at the main water line. A plumber and an electrician are required to properly install the more sophisticated models.



What's the easiest way to figure out whether or not you have a leak? Simply turn off the main water valve into your home and then check your outside water meter. If it is still moving, then water is flowing somewhere, which means it's time to put on your water detective hat.



Another way to detect a water leak is to pay attention to your water bills every month. If you see a significant increase in your bill, without any obvious explanation like guests or car washing, you may have at least one water leak.


Inspect your home:


There may not be a water source in the guest bedroom, but that doesn't mean water can't find its way into the room. Roof leaks can appear in any room and cause considerable water damage to ceilings and walls. Water damage can also appear around foundations and other places, like the basement or garage, where you might not always remember to inspect. Look for evidence of leaking water where there should be none.


Schedule appliance checks:


Most leaks begin as small cracks or tears in pipes or hoses. It only takes a small investment of your time to perform a yearly inspection of all water-using appliances. A regular maintenance routine could save you money if it prevents water damage. Don't forget to check behind the refrigerator if you use a water filter system or automatic ice cube maker.



Every homeowner's worst nightmare is going away on vacation and arriving home to a flood of water over carpets or hardwood floors. It's a good idea is to check with your home insurance agent to be sure that you have the required coverage in case you become the victim of home water damage.
